IDC DecisionScapes
IDC FutureScape
Serves as a framework for IT/tech professionals' IT strategy and planning for the next one to three years. It lists IDC's top 10 worldwide technology trends for the coming one to three years in a given research area and includes related drivers, projected IT/business strategy impact, and guidance.
IDC MarketScape
Helps IT/tech professionals develop a short list of suitable suppliers when selecting a vendor. Provides an unbiased assessment of tech suppliers in terms of offerings, strategy, capabilities, and other important factors in a given technology area.
IDC MaturityScape
Describes five stages of "maturity" or capability for a particular technology area, helps IT/tech professionals understand where their organizations fit within those stages, and provides guidance on key components for planning successful improvements to a tech initiative.
IDC MaturityScape Benchmark
Helps IT/tech professionals to benchmark their maturity against peers, develop a business case for a tech initiative, and build consensus about where critical IT investments should be made. Presents quantitative research results that show the market distribution for a given tech initiative across the five stages of maturity presented in the related IDC MaturityScape. Shows the results and components of particularly successful initiatives.
IDC PeerScape
Gives IT/tech professionals insight into best practices (and practices to avoid) by providing specific use case examples implemented by peers. Identifies practices that have the most impact on the success of a tech or business initiative, and provides actionable guidance for each practice.
IDC PlanScape
Helps IT/tech professionals to justify and plan a business and/or technology investment or opportunity by exploring why, what, who, and how (these are also the main section headings). Presents key players, critical success factors, risks, and actions to consider for a designated technology and/or business management area.
IDC TechScape
Helps IT/tech professionals with developing IT strategic plans and evaluating emerging technologies in terms of their risk to the business. Shows the adoption curve and risk levels over time for a specific emerging technology. Sorts technologies into three "adoption model" categories (transformational, incremental, opportunistic) to help tech leaders determine the potential impact for their organization.

在今天的中国市场中,“数据中台”、“AI中台”概念已深入人心,也有很多行业用户对此概念存疑。IDC认为,无论是“数据中台”还是“现代数据平台”,亦或是“数据使能”、“数字化平台”等概念,核心都是帮助企业提升数字化/数据化水平,促进数据智能化应用的落地。升级之处在于,“数字化平台”强调微服务的架构来提高数据复用能力,强调降低技术门槛来促成数据自助式服务。
IDC中国助理研究总监卢言霞表示:“今天的数字化建设已经向着数据智能更进一步,但绝大部分企业仍处在市场营销智能化或客户关系管理智能化等单个环节的数据智能阶段,离规模化数据智能还有很大距离。综合过去十年中先行者的经验与教训,要推进数智化,需要行业用户在引入外部最佳数据平台的同时,从流程、人才、战略角度入手练好内功,建立强效机制促进业务部门与数字化部门的协同,不断提升数据服务能力、达成规模化智能。

本 IDC 看法主要研究运营管理的当前状态、转变方式,以及对技术买家和供应商的影响。本文档借用质量管理中的术语"质量屋"做类比,提出了一个新的模型,即"弹性数字屋",旨在助力客户思考如何实现未来运营。
未来运营需要在业务的多个方面获得弹性。弹性供应链、运营、产品开发等对于运营与市场保持联系和一致都很重要。但弹性决策是运营的最关键部分,超越了基本的运营效能。利用数字化能力快速有效地做出决策及运营是企业未来取得成功的关键。
